同义词辨析

exchangeinterchangeswitchtrade【导航词义:交换】

exchangev. 交换
〔辨析〕
通常指互相交换同类东西。
〔例证〕
Mary exchanged coats with Lucy.
玛丽同露西交换了外套。
Both sides exchanged their opinions on the issue at the meeting.
在会上,双方就此问题交换了意见。
interchangev. 交换,互换
〔辨析〕
侧重指交流思想、信息或交换位置等。
〔例证〕
As a manager, he often interchanges ideas with his workers.
作为经理,他经常与员工交换意见。
The two friends interchange letters each week.
这两个朋友每周都有信件往来。
switchv. 交换,转换,调换
〔辨析〕
多用于口语,常可与 exchange 换用,但侧重于调换之意。
〔例证〕
Our glasses have been switched/exchanged - this is mine.
咱俩的玻璃杯对调了——这个是我的。
Will you switch/exchange your horse for my car?
你愿意用你的马换我的汽车吗?
tradev. 〈尤美〉互相交换
〔辨析〕
尤指买卖货物,也可表示交换物品。
〔例证〕
He usually trades by phone or online.
他经常通过电话或网络进行交易。
She traded her books for his CDs.
她用书换他的光盘。

    牛津词典

      noun

        交换 giving and receiving
      • 交换;互换;交流;掉换
        an act of giving sth to sb or doing sth for sb and receiving sth in return
        1. The exchange of prisoners took place this morning.
          今天早上交换了俘虏。
        2. We need to promote an open exchange of ideas and information.
          我们需要促进思想和信息的公开交流。
        3. an exchange of glances/insults
          互递眼色;相互侮辱
        4. an exchange of fire (= between enemy soldiers)
          交火
        5. I buy you lunch and you fix my computer. Is that a fair exchange ?
          我请你吃午饭,你给我修计算机,这算是公平交易吧?
        6. Would you like my old TV in exchange for this camera?
          用我的旧电视机换这架照相机,你愿意吗?
        7. I'll type your report if you'll babysit in exchange .
          如果你愿意代我照看孩子,我就把这个报告给你打出来。
      • 交谈;争论 conversation/argument
      • 交谈;对话;争论
        a conversation or an argument
        1. There was only time for a brief exchange.
          只有简短的交谈时间。
        2. The Prime Minister was involved in a heated exchange with opposition MPs.
          首相参与了和下院反对党议员的激烈争论。
      • 金钱 of money
      • 兑换;汇兑
        the process of changing an amount of one currency (= the money used in one country) for an equal value of another
        1. currency exchange facilities
          货币兑换设备
        2. Where can I find the best exchange rate / rate of exchange ?
          在什么地方才能获得最好的兑换价?
      • 两国之间 between two countries
      • (不同国家人或团体之间的)交流,互访
        an arrangement when two people or groups from different countries visit each other's homes or do each other's jobs for a short time
        1. Our school does an exchange with a school in France.
          我们学校与法国的一所学校进行交流。
        2. Nick went on the French exchange.
          尼克到法国去作互访了。
        3. trade and cultural exchanges with China
          与中国的贸易和文化交流
      • 建筑物 building
      • 交易所
        a building where business people met in the past to buy and sell a particular type of goods
        1. the old Corn Exchange
          古老的谷物交易所
      • 电话 telephone电话 telephone

      verb

        交换 give and receive
      • 交换;交流;掉换
        to give sth to sb and at the same time receive the same type of thing from them
        1. to exchange ideas/news/information
          交流思想;互通消息;交流信息
        2. Juliet and David exchanged glances (= they looked at each other) .
          朱丽叶和戴维相互看了看对方。
        3. I shook hands and exchanged a few words with the manager.
          我与经理握手,相互交谈了几句。
        4. The two men exchanged blows (= hit each other) .
          两个男人相互殴打起来。
        5. Everyone in the group exchanged email addresses.
          所有的组员都相互交换了电子邮件地址。
      • 金钱;商品 money/goods
      • 兑换;交易;更换
        to give or return sth that you have and get sth different or better instead
        1. You can exchange your currency for dollars in the hotel.
          你可在旅馆把你的钱兑换成美元。
        2. If it doesn't fit, take it back and the store will exchange it.
          如果不合适就把它拿回来,商店将给你掉换。
      • 契约 contracts
      • 交换(尤指房屋或土地买卖的契约)
        to sign a contract with the person that you are buying sth from, especially a house or land

        柯林斯词典

        • V-RECIP 交换;互换
          If two or more peopleexchangethings of a particular kind, they give them to each other at the same time.
          1. We exchanged addresses and Christmas cards...
            我们交换了地址和圣诞贺卡。
          2. The two men exchanged glances...
            那两个男人互相扫了一眼。
          3. He exchanged a quick smile with her then entered the lift.
            他和她匆匆相视一笑,然后走进了电梯。
          4. Exchangeis also a noun.
          5. He ruled out any exchange of prisoners with the militants.
            他拒绝和武装分子进行任何交换俘虏的活动。
          6. ...a frank exchange of views.
            坦诚地交换意见
        • VERB 调换,交换,更换(尤指更好或更令人满意的东西)
          If youexchangesomething, you replace it with a different thing, especially something that is better or more satisfactory.
          1. ...the chance to sell back or exchange goods...
            回销或调换商品的机会
          2. If the car you have leased is clearly unsatisfactory, you can always exchange it for another.
            如果你对租借的车明显不满意,可随时另换一辆。
        • N-COUNT 短暂的交谈;(常指)口角,争吵
          Anexchangeis a brief conversation, usually an angry one.
          1. There've been some bitter exchanges between the two groups.
            两组之间发生过一些激烈的争吵。
        • N-COUNT 交战;交火
          Anexchange offire, for example, is an incident in which people use guns or missiles against each other.
          1. There was an exchange of fire during which the gunman was wounded...
            有过交火,其间那名持枪歹徒受伤了。
          2. This could intensify the risk of a nuclear exchange.
            这可能会加剧爆发核战争的危险。
        • N-COUNT (不同国家人们之间的)交流,互访
          Anexchangeis an arrangement in which people from two different countries visit each other's country, to strengthen links between them.
          1. ...a series of sporting and cultural exchanges with Seoul...
            和首尔之间的一系列体育和文化交流
          2. ...educational exchanges for young people...
            面向年轻人的教育交流
          3. I'm going to go on an exchange visit to Paris.
            我将到巴黎交流参观。
        • N-IN-NAMES 交易大厅;交易所
          Exchangeis used in the names of some places where people used to trade and do business with each other.
          1. ...the Royal Exchange.
            皇家交易所
        • 同telephone exchange
          The exchangeis the same as thetelephone exchange.
          1. See also:corn exchangeforeign exchangestock exchange
          2. PHRASE 作为交换
            If you do or give somethingin exchange forsomething else, you do it or give it in order to get that thing.
            1. It is illegal for public officials to solicit gifts or money in exchange for favors...
              公务员通过索要礼物或钱财作为为他人提供便利的交换是违法的。
            2. He paid her a huge salary. In exchange, he was assured of her vote.
              他给她支付了很高的薪水,作为交换,他确定能够得到她的选票。
